Side-by-side scorecard (7 dimensions)
| Dimension | n8n | Pabbly Connect |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| Pricing fairness | 9.5/10 | 8.5/10 | n8n self-hosted is free; Pabbly LTD beats subscription tools. |
| Setup time | 5.5/10 | 9.0/10 | n8n needs 30–60 min server setup; Pabbly is instant. |
| App coverage | 7.0/10 | 8.0/10 | Pabbly has 1,500+ apps; n8n covers most via HTTP/webhooks. |
| Reliability | 8.0/10 | 7.5/10 | n8n more stable for long workflows when self-hosted. |
| Visual builder | 8.5/10 | 7.5/10 | n8n’s node UI is more powerful. |
| Support | 6.5/10 | 7.5/10 | Community for n8n; ticket support for Pabbly. |
| Custom code | 9.5/10 | 5.5/10 | n8n’s Function node beats Pabbly’s limited scripting. |

Best for which use case
Pick n8n if you:
- Have basic server / VPS skills (~1 hour setup)
- Want unlimited operations at zero ongoing cost
- Need custom code nodes for complex integrations
- Care about open-source / data sovereignty
Pick Pabbly Connect if you:
- Want zero-setup, instant automation
- Prefer lifetime deal over subscription (LTD averages $249)
- Need 1,500+ app integrations out of the box
- Don’t want to manage a server
FAQ
Is n8n truly free?
Yes when self-hosted on a $5/mo VPS (DigitalOcean, Hetzner). Their cloud-hosted plan starts at $20/mo if you don’t want server management.
Is the Pabbly lifetime deal worth it?
For most affiliate marketers running 1,000–6,000 operations/month, yes — the $249 one-time payback is under 4 months versus Zapier and 8–10 months versus Make.com.
Can I migrate Zapier automations to either?
Manually, yes — neither offers automated Zap import. Both have visual builders that recreate flows fairly quickly once you know the apps.
Which has better webhook support?
n8n. Its Webhook node supports authentication, custom paths, and conditional routing more flexibly than Pabbly’s implementation.
What about Make.com as a middle ground?
Make.com sits between these two: more polished than self-hosted n8n, but subscription-based unlike Pabbly LTD. Pick Make if you want polish without server work; Pabbly LTD if you want maximum value.
